数据中心服务器DNS参数设置详解:如何平衡需求与性能?
一、引言
随着信息技术的飞速发展,数据中心已成为支撑各行各业的重要基础设施。
作为数据中心的核心组件之一,服务器上的DNS(域名系统)配置参数对于整个网络环境的稳定性和性能起着至关重要的作用。
DNS参数的设置不仅关乎内部网络的运行效率,还直接影响到外部网络的访问质量。
因此,合理设置服务器的DNS参数显得尤为重要。
本文将详细解析服务器DNS参数设置的关键因素,探讨如何平衡需求与性能,为数据中心管理者提供有益的参考。
二、服务器DNS参数设置的重要性
在数据中心环境中,服务器的DNS参数设置关乎域名解析的速度、准确性和稳定性。
DNS是互联网上的核心服务之一,负责将域名转换为IP地址,以实现网络通信。
因此,合理设置服务器的DNS参数能够确保数据中心内外网络通讯的顺畅,提高整体网络性能。
同时,DNS参数设置不当可能导致域名解析失败、访问延迟甚至网络安全问题。
三、服务器DNS参数设置的关键因素
1. 域名解析记录:DNS参数设置中最基本的部分是域名解析记录,包括A记录、MX记录、NS记录等。这些记录的正确配置对于确保域名解析的准确性和稳定性至关重要。
2. 缓存时间(TTL):TTL是域名解析记录的一个重要参数,表示缓存该记录信息的DNS服务器在收到新的查询时,将原有记录保留多长时间后才进行更新。合理设置TTL值可以平衡域名解析的速度和准确性。
3. DNS查询类型:根据实际需求,选择适当的DNS查询类型(递归查询或非递归查询)有助于提高查询效率。
4. DNS安全设置:在数据中心环境中,保障DNS的安全性至关重要。因此,需要关注DNSSEC(DNS安全扩展)等安全设置的配置。
5. 负载均衡与容错:合理配置DNS以实现负载均衡和容错机制,可以提高数据中心的可靠性和性能。例如,通过配置多个DNS服务器实现负载均衡,当某个服务器出现故障时,自动切换到其他服务器。
四、如何平衡需求与性能
在服务器DNS参数设置中,平衡需求与性能的关键在于根据数据中心的实际情况和需求进行合理配置。以下是一些建议:
1. 了解业务需求:在设置DNS参数前,充分了解业务需求,包括域名解析的需求、访问量、网络环境等。
2. 参照最佳实践和标准:参考业界最佳实践和标准进行配置,确保DNS设置的合理性和可靠性。
3. 监控与调整:对DNS性能进行实时监控,根据监控数据调整参数设置,以优化性能。
4. 定期审查与更新:随着业务需求和网络环境的变化,定期审查DNS参数设置,确保其与当前环境相匹配。
5. 培训和专家支持:提高数据中心管理人员在DNS配置方面的技能,并寻求专家支持,以确保DNS参数设置的准确性和有效性。
五、结论
服务器DNS参数设置在数据中心环境中具有重要意义。
合理设置DNS参数能够确保数据中心内外网络通讯的顺畅,提高整体网络性能。
在进行DNS参数设置时,需要关注域名解析记录、缓存时间、查询类型、安全设置以及负载均衡与容错等方面。
通过了解业务需求、参照最佳实践和标准、监控与调整、定期审查与更新以及培训和专家支持等方法,可以平衡需求与性能,实现服务器DNS的优化配置。